The research entitled “The effect of training ”Limb Muscle Strength on the ability of long jump squatting style in SMA Negeri 1 Kutacane Class XI Students of the 2024/2025 Academic Year". This study aims to reveal the effect of training "Limb Muscle Strength on squatting style long jump ability in SMA Negeri 1 Kutacane Class XI Students of the 2024/2025 Academic Year totaling 124 people. The research sample was 35% of the total population of 24 students. The sampling technique was determined by Random Sampling technique. This research is included in Experimental research. The research design carried out was one group pretest-postestdegn. For data collection, long jump measurements were used. Based on the results of data calculation and hypothesis testing and discussion of the results of the study, the average value of the calculation of long jump ability before training "Leg muscle strength in SMA Negeri 1 Kutacane Class XI Students of the 2025/2025 Academic Year is 2.80 meters and after training 3.10 meters. Based on the analysis of the mean difference test, the value of 0.3 meters was obtained. While t count is (1.76) and t table is (1.71). It can be concluded that there is a significant influence between the ability of the long jump after and before training "Leg muscle strength in SMA Negeri 1 Kutacane Class XI Students in the 2024/2025 Academic Year. This can be proven by the comparison of the t-count value greater than the t-table, (1.76> 1.71).

This study aims to determine the level of physical fitness of pencak silat athletes trained by Tapak Suci Aceh Tenggara. The population in this study consisted of 12 pencak silat athletes trained by Tapak Suci Aceh Tenggara. Given the relatively small population size, the entire population was used as the research sample (total sampling). This study used a descriptive research design. Data collection techniques were conducted through tests: (1) cardiovascular endurance was measured using the Balke 15-minute run test, (2) upper and lower body muscle endurance was measured using pull-up, sit-up, and squat jump tests, (3) agility was measured using a 4x10-meter shuttle run test, (4) speed test measured using a 30-meter run test. The data was processed using statistics in the form of average values and percentages. The average results obtained in the study are as follows: (1) 15-minute Balke running test (X=54.77), categorized as moderate, (2) 1-minute pull-up test (X=13.6), categorized as good, (3) 1-minute sit-up test (X=58.75), categorized as good, (4) squat jump test (X=54.5) categorized as good, (5) 30-meter run test (X=3.97) categorized as very good, (6) medicine ball push test (X=4.94) categorized as good, (7) 4x10-meter shuttle run test (X=13.45) categorized as good. From the data analysis, it can be concluded that the dominant physical condition of the pencak silat athletes trained by Tapak Suci Aceh Tenggara in 2025 is in the good category.

The lack of innovative media in the biology learning process has a significant impact on the decline in learning outcomes of students at Kutacane 1 Public High School because they feel bored in the biology learning process. This became the basis for conducting this study. This study aims to describe the process of developing and validating PBL-based E-modules. This research is a development study using the ADDIE model, which consists of five stages: analysis, design, development, implementation, and evaluation. The methods used for data collection include observation, interviews, and questionnaires. The data analysis techniques employed are qualitative descriptive analysis and quantitative descriptive analysis. The PBL-based E-module design is valid with: (a) blended learning is valid with: (a) expert review results with very good qualifications (90.6%), (b) expert review results of biology learning design with very good qualifications (97.1%), (c) the results of a review by learning media experts with a very good qualification (92.5%), (d) the results of individual trials with a very good qualification (95%), (e) the results of small group trials with a very good qualification (95%). Thus, this study shows that the validity of the problem-based learning-based E-module in terms of qualifications is very good and suitable for use in the biology learning process at SMA Negeri 1 Kutacane.
